26 LC 129 1348 House Resolution 1617 By: Representatives McClain of the 109 th, Okoye of the 102 nd, Beckles of the 96 th, and Mitchell of the 88th A RESOLUTION Honoring Dr. Karen Johnson-Moore and Elder Howard E. Moore as recipients of the 44th1 Presidential Legacy Lifetime Achievement Award presented by Trinity Girls Network Corp.2 and Trinity International University of Ambassadors; and for other purposes.3 WHEREAS, Black History Month is a sacred observance dedicated t o honoring African4 American leaders whose lives reflect courage, resilience, faith, innovation, and a steadfast5 commitment to advancing communities and uplifting humanity; and6 WHEREAS, Dr. Karen Johnson-Moore and Elder Howard E. Moore have each demonstrated7 extraordinary dedication to spiritual leadership, community transformation, and generational8 empowerment through decades of faithful service; and9 WHEREAS, Elder Howard E. Moore has served faithfully in ministr y for many years,10 offering pastoral leadership, biblical teaching, spiritual coun sel, and mentorship that has11 strengthened families, fortified congregations, and cultivated emerging leaders - standing as12 a pillar of integrity and unwavering faith within the community; and13 WHEREAS, Dr. Karen Johnson-Moore, born in Philadelphia, Pennsyl vania, exemplifies14 excellence shaped through perseverance and scholarship– earning academic distinction,15 H. R. 1617 - 1 - 26 LC 129 1348 pursuing higher education at a Historically Black College or Un iversity, and building a16 distinguished 25-year career in the technology industry as a Computer Science professional17 and strategic leader; and18 WHEREAS, her professional success evolved into global ministry entrepreneurship19 following a transformative spiritual encounter that revealed th e dynamic intersection of20 biblical principles, leadership development, and personal empowerment; and21 WHEREAS, as Founder and Executive Administrator of A Gathering of Women, she has22 united women internationally in fellowship, discipleship, and l eadership training,23 empowering them to grow in faith and resilience; and 24 WHEREAS, through "Covenant Partners," she has strengthened marr iages globally by25 equipping couples with biblical guidance rooted in her own enduring marital testimony; and 26 WHEREAS, through "Sistahs for Life," born from her courageous battle with breast cancer,27 she has advanced life-saving breast cancer awareness and early detection advocacy on an28 international scale; and 29 WHEREAS, together, Dr. Karen Johnson-Moore and Elder Howard E. Moore represent a30 unified legacy of faith, family, entrepreneurship, ministry, an d community service–31 demonstrating that true leadership produces lasting transformation across generations.32 N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ES that33 the members of this body proudly recognize and honor Dr. Karen Johnson-Moore and Elder34 Howard E. Moore for their lifetime of ministry excellence, comm unity impact,35 entrepreneurial innovation, and global humanitarian leadership as well as congratulate them36 H. R. 1617 - 2 - 26 LC 129 1348 upon the grand occasion of receiving the 44th Presidential Lega cy Lifetime Achievement37 Award presented by Trinity Girls Network Corp. and Trinity Inte rnational University of38 Ambassadors.39 B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the Clerk of the House of Representatives is authorized40 and directed to make an appropriate copy of this resolution available for distribution to Dr.41 Karen Johnson-Moore and Elder Howard E. Moore.42 H. R. 1617 - 3 -
